## Support

The nightly inventory reconciliation job, StockTally, compares warehouse counts against the Ledgerly order feed and files discrepancies in the variance dashboard. If a run fails, check the retry queue first; most failures self-heal within an hour. New team members should not rerun the job manually. For persistent mismatches or access requests, contact the fulfillment data team.

escalation mailbox, kaweg-kahif: druwyn.sordor@nelvroworks.corp

Meeting notes — backup tape rotation, Grenfall warehouse.

Tapes from the Pell Street server room go off-site every Thursday. Shift lead signs the transfer sheet, seals the case, stages it at bay two by 15:00. Missed pickups escalate to the night supervisor. No exceptions on sealing. The courier then follows the instruction given below.

drop instructions, tajof-tawif: the julir soreth courier leaves the novath ledger at gate 1571 under passcode 241872

Runbook: account recovery for Vantrel SDK users. Support staff should note that the Coralis (mobile) and Bramble (web) SDKs now have feature parity for recovery flows, so the same steps apply to both. Verify the customer's registered device, confirm their last successful sync timestamp, then issue a reset grant from the Vantrel console. The console's recovery module itself is sealed; open it with the passphrase below.

recovery phrase for fahof-fawip: casael-fenael-wenix

# InkLedger Environments

InkLedger, our PDF invoice renderer, runs in three environments: dev, staging, and production. Each environment has its own font cache, template bucket, and render queue. New team members should verify staging parity before promoting any template change. Please read each setting carefully before editing anything. The staging environment currently uses the following configuration values.

deployment values, yadup-tajof:
oliath:
  log_level: debug
  metrics_host: metrics.oliath.zemvarlabs.internal
  pool_size: 4

**Meeting notes — key-card stock, Tarnley site**

- 400 blank key-cards ordered for the new Tarnley depot.
- Arriving Thursday via Quillbrook Couriers, one sealed carton.
- Cards stay in the locked cage until encoding; shift lead signs the manifest personally.
- No partial hand-offs — full carton or refuse delivery.
- The confidential hand-over instruction appears directly below.

dispatch memo: the sorius tamius courier leaves the praeth ledger at gate 4873 under passcode 928014